Problem with the FSLabs A320 in certain regions

Recommended Posts

Hi Guys
Have a strange anomaly with P3D v4.3 in as much the FSLabs A320 loads fine in certain regions
but fails to load in others. In Europe it loads OK but in USA and Canada no deal. I have posted at
FSlabs and it was suggested the the wxstationlist.bin file in the app data roaming might be the culprit, I did delete this to no avail.

Thinking this maybe a scenery problem I have re-installed the default P3D scenery, also uninstalling all Orbx scenery in FTX Central an UTX USA and Canada, still the A320 refuses to load in the USA and Canada.

When I start having weird regional issues, I start by running the re-migration tool in FTX Central, and after that I run each of the Ultimate Terrain configurators, do a quick disable and then a quick enable of each (this has them re-write the terrain.cfg entries that FTX Central seems to undo when it runs).

Beyond that, you could have a corrupt file somewhere...often a rebuild is quicker than trying to troubleshoot an esoteric problem for weeks.
